厂商资讯

即时通讯系统如何实现跨操作系统兼容?

发布时间2025-05-16 14:32

随着科技的飞速发展,即时通讯系统已经成为了我们日常生活中不可或缺的一部分。然而,由于操作系统的多样性,不同操作系统下的即时通讯应用面临着兼容性问题。那么,如何实现跨操作系统的兼容呢?本文将为您详细介绍。

首先,我们需要了解什么是跨操作系统的兼容。所谓跨操作系统的兼容,是指一个应用程序能够在多个不同的操作系统上正常运行,而不需要对每个操作系统进行单独的开发和适配。这对于用户来说,意味着他们可以在任何操作系统上使用这个应用程序,而不用担心因为操作系统的不同而导致的应用崩溃或者功能缺失。

那么,如何实现跨操作系统的兼容呢?这就需要我们在设计即时通讯系统时,考虑到不同操作系统的特点,尽可能地让应用程序在各个平台上都能够正常运行。例如,我们可以采用统一的编程接口,让各个平台都能够调用同一个函数;我们还可以使用虚拟化技术,让应用程序在不同的操作系统之间切换。

除了上述的技术手段,我们还可以通过优化我们的代码,让应用程序更加高效。例如,我们可以使用多线程技术,让应用程序在后台同时运行多个任务,而不会因为一个任务的执行而阻塞其他任务。此外,我们还可以对应用程序进行性能测试,找出可能存在的性能瓶颈,并进行优化。

总的来说,实现跨操作系统的兼容需要我们在设计和应用过程中,充分考虑到不同操作系统的特点,采取相应的技术和策略。只有这样,我们的即时通讯系统才能真正做到跨平台,满足广大用户的需求。

猜你喜欢:环信即时推送